Hacking Sound and Vision is the result of more than two years of research and play with electricity at its basic level. It is the product of my Hacker Artist desire to put the power of modular synthesizers into the hands of the general passerby and to combine that power with spectacular visuals. By separating light and sound, some viewers experience immersive, flashing, colored light environments that trigger imaginary sounds, controlled by other viewers in another room who have real time control over real, electric, sounds.
